The Blackmagic Design Studio Fiber Converter is a bi-directional fiber optic interface for the Blackmagic Camera Fiber Converter. Able to communicate with a Camera Fiber Converter up to 1.6 miles away, the Studio Fiber Converter can be implemented in OB vans, television studios, and large venues to carry video, audio, communication, and control signals over a single SMPTE fiber connection. On the rear panel, SDI connections for HD or UHD 4K video and HD return feeds are available. Audio breaks out from the four XLR connections. Additional connections include reference in and out, PTZ and intercom/tally on D connectors, Ethernet, and SFP fiber (requires separately available SFP cage). The front panel features a lone SMPTE fiber connector for the Camera Fiber Converter and a 5" display.

About the Blackmagic Design BMD-CINEURSANWFRSTUD Studio Fiber Converter

The Blackmagic Design Studio Fiber Converter is a critical interface unit designed to establish long-distance, fiber-optic camera links within a professional broadcast studio or live production environment. This converter is specifically engineered to work with Blackmagic Studio Cameras, creating a complete single-cable solution that transmits not only ultra-high-definition video but also power, camera control data, intercom audio, and tally signals over a single strand of single-mode fiber. It enables the placement of cameras hundreds of meters away from the central production control room without any signal degradation, a common limitation of traditional copper-based SDI or HDMI cables. This capability is essential for large studios, sports arenas, worship centers, and broadcast facilities where cameras must be positioned at significant distances from the technical core.

The system operates in pairs: one converter is attached to the Studio Camera, and another is mounted in the equipment rack near the production switcher, typically an ATEM model. The camera-side converter connects directly to the camera's 12G-SDI and data ports, multiplexing all signals into an optical format for transmission. The rack-side converter demultiplexes the optical signal back into discrete 12G-SDI video, return feed, Ethernet for control, and audio. This setup grants the director and technical staff in the control room full remote control over the camera's settings—including paint, exposure, and lens parameters—via the ATEM Software Control or a hardware panel. The camera operator retains local control but benefits from the clean, cable-free connection and receives program return and intercom through the same fiber.

Built for reliability in 24/7 broadcast operations, the Studio Fiber Converter features robust construction with status indicators for monitoring link health. It supports the full bandwidth of 12G-SDI, allowing for 4Kp60 video transmission, ensuring future compatibility with higher resolution standards. By leveraging fiber optic technology, the system provides complete immunity to electromagnetic interference and ground loops, guaranteeing a stable and pristine video and audio feed. This converter is the cornerstone of a scalable, professional camera infrastructure, allowing broadcasters to build flexible, high-performance multi-camera systems with dramatically simplified cabling and extended reach.
